R.P. Jain, whose full name is Rajendra Prasad Jain, is a respected figure in engineering education. He has served as the Director of the B.M. Institute of Engineering and Technology in Sonepat, India, and was the founder Director-Principal of the C.R. State College of Engineering, also in Sonepat. His deep academic experience is reflected in the clear, pedagogical style of his writing, which is designed to make complex subjects accessible to undergraduate students.
